From the outside, attending the Tokyo Metropolitan Advanced Nurturing High School seems like a dream come true. Its students are given remarkable freedom, and it boasts a placement rate of almost one hundred percent. Tokyo Metropolitan can get students their places in the elite jobs and universities of their dreams--if they can win, barter, or save enough points to work their way up the ranks! Ayanokouji Kiyotaka has landed at the bottom of this cutthroat academy in the scorned Class D, where he meets Horikita Suzune, a girl who's determined to rise up the ladder to Class A. Can they beat the system in a school full of ruthless competition?

POPULARITY CONTEST It's spring, and for the first time in the school’s history, no one has been expelled after the third semester exams. As a result, the Advanced Nurturing High School sets a cruel test—each class must choose one of their own members to be expelled. Chaos consumes the first-years as Hirata tries and fails to keep the class from turning on each other, Ichinose strikes a costly bargain with Nagumo, and Ryuuen’s classmates seem ready to throw him to the wolves. Can Class C make it out of this unscathed—or will they be undone by traitors within?
